Requirements Plans and implements safety policies and procedures in compliance with local, state, and federal OSHA regulations and Black Box’s Safety Injury & Illness Prevention Program (IIPP). Develops, implements, and delivers safety and orientation training programs. Inspects facilities to identify existing or potential hazards, recommends corrective measures, and verifies implementation. Maintains safety documentation including audits, inspections, Pre‑Task Plans (PTP), Job Hazard Analyses (JHAs), and Safety Data Sheets (SDSs). Participates in accident and injury investigations and supports preparation of materials for hearings, lawsuits, and insurance cases. Excellent communication, organization, prioritization skills, and proficiency in MS Word and Excel. Other duties as necessary. Qualifications Minimum of 2+ year's experience in the construction industry in a similar role. Experience with large structured cabling projects and/ord data center construction projects highly preferred. Experience developing and implementing safety programs, conducting hazard mitigation activities, and supporting large‑scale construction projects (data center experience preferred). Preferred professional certifications OSHA Outreach Trainer Certification for OSHA 10/30 Hour BCSP certification such as ASP, CHST, or OHST #J-18808-Ljbffr
